If you've been using Nano Banana Pro for image generation, you already know it's been the strongest model in its class since launch. Now Nano Banana 2 is coming, and early preview samples are already circulating. Here's what we know so far and how to get access to it

What’s New & Upgraded 1. Pro Intelligence at Flash Speed and price: NB2 delivers quality close to Pro while keeping generation times in line with the Flash tier, standard generations clock in at under two seconds, with pricing significantly lower than Nano Banana Pro. 2. Precision Text Rendering: Inheriting major upgrades from the Pro version, NB2 renders crisp, accurate text for marketing assets, UI/UX wireframes, and product labels. It also supports seamless translation and localization of text already existing within an image. 3. Large-Scale Subject Consistency: Maintain identity across up to 5 characters and 14 distinct objects within a single workflow. This is a massive leap compared to the original Nano Banana. 4. Real-World Grounding via Search The model leverages Google Search live to accurately render specific logos, landmarks, and real-world products. It can even transform handwritten notes or rough sketches into data-driven charts and infographics.

Use Cases 1. Film & Creative Visuals: Fantasy concept design for pre-production, emphasizing the photorealistic grounding of surreal elements and logical physics. 2. Marketing & E-Commerce Advertising: Rapid generation of product posters featuring precise typography and realistic materials. 3. Documentary Photography & High-Fidelity Character Creation: Cinematic character settings or humanistic documentary projects. Focuses on skin texture, micro-details (e.g., hair, iris reflections), and authentic emotional delivery, breaking away from the "plastic" look of traditional AI generation. 4. Illustration Design & Native Text Rendering: Educational materials, vintage posters, or graphic design assets. The core pain point is accurate spelling and seamless integration of typography into specific artistic styles.
